Ben Drury, CEO, founded 7digital with James Kane, 7digital’s CTO, in 2004 with the vision of creating a digital media marketplace.

Tapping into the burgeoning demand for digitally delivered media, 7digital operates both direct-to consumer services as well as powering a diverse range of media services for a growing number of global partners.

As of December 2011, 7digital employs 74 people with offices in London, Luxembourg, Los Angeles, New York and New Zealand, has a catalogue of over 17 million high quality MP3 tracks and has over 3 million registered customers around the world.

7digital Technology Stack
Most of our stack is C#/.Net but we’re using and investigating many other languages and technologies (e.g. Ruby, server side JavaScript, C++, Python). Here’s a (not exclusive) list of technologies we currently use:
  • C#, Ruby, JavaScript
  • ASP.Net MVC, OpenRasta, Nhibernate, Windsor, StructureMap , NUnit, RhinoMocks, ReSharper, NDepend
  • Cucumber, Rails, RSpec, Rake, Selenium, Watir
  • REST
  • Git
  • SQL
  • Solr/Lucene
  • TeamCity
7digital projects
We work on high availability customer facing products such as our own www.7digital.com and a public RESTlike API serving response and media content at a rate of 10,000 requests per minute!

Our API powers the Samsung Music Hub available on nearly all of their devices, Pure Music, and also our own website (we eat our own dog food). Also, content ingestion and media delivery systems for music and eBooks plus a Solr backed search system.

7digital Developer Skills
You care about software, you have a passion for what you do which you can clearly convey by your actions rather than just waffly personal statements on your CV. For you it’s more than a job. Experience otherwise is relative – 2 years working in an agile/XP manner is worth much more to us than 5 in a traditional environment. If you’ve not got working experience with things like TDD and refactoring (maybe you’ve always wanted to but your current job doesn’t allow for it) show us you’re at least familiar with the concepts and that you really want to work in this kind of environment and you’re still in with a good chance.
